The ingredients needed to prepare low calorie chocolate oatmeal breakfast muffin:
  1. Provide 1 3/4 cup rolled oats
  2. Prepare 3 egg whites
  3. Get 3/4 cup unsweetened cocoa
  4. Use 1/2 cup unsweetened applesauce
  5. Use 1 tsp caramel extract
  6. Use 1/2 cup plain low fat yogurt
  7. Get 1/2 tsp vinegar
  8. Provide 1 1/2 tsp baking powder
  9. Take 1 1/2 tsp baking soda
  10. Take 1/4 tsp salt
  11. Use 1 cup Hot water
  12. Use 1/2 cup sweetener that measures like sugar
  13. Get 1/2 cup chocolate chips
Steps to make low calorie chocolate oatmeal breakfast muffin:
  1. Preheat oven to 350°F
  2. Mix all Ingredients except the chocolate chips
  3. Once combined, stir in half of chocolate chips
  4. Spoon into muffin pan coated with nonstick cooking spray
  5. Bake for 10 minutes
  6. Remove from oven and sprinkle with remaining chocolate chips
  7. Bake for 10 more minutes or until toothpick inserted comes out clean
